Workshops
Where basketball meets mindfulness and creativity.
Hoopers Loop offers dynamic, holistic workshops that blend basketball, mindfulness, and creativity to support the full development of female-identifying athletes. From community pop-ups to workshops curated specifically for your team, each experience is designed to build confidence, deepen self-awareness, and strengthen connection beyond the court.

Wumi Agunbiade is a former professional basketball player turned mindfulness and mental performance coach passionate about empowering individuals to reach their full potential. With a background in high-performance sports, Wumi draws on her experiences as an athlete and coach to help others build resilience, improve focus, and navigate challenges with confidence. Known for her dynamic approach and ability to inspire growth, Wumi combines mindfulness strategies with practical tools to support well-being and success. She is committed to creating meaningful spaces where individuals can develop their leadership, foster collaboration, and achieve personal and professional goals.

Eliza Bulchak-Healy, also known as “Yarro”, is a multi-disciplinary artist and certified therapeutic arts practitioner who believes in the transformative power of creativity. As a seasoned singer-songwriter and performer, Eliza blends her background in theatre and visual art to guide individuals and teams toward balance and self-discovery. Her approach combines creative exercises with somatic practices, offering innovative ways to overcome obstacles, reduce stress, and foster resilience. With a focus on mindfulness and process-based growth, Eliza creates spaces for personal transformation and authentic connection. Her work inspires individuals to tap into their creative potential and thrive.
